A 4802Provides free hunting, fishing, and trapping licenses for residents who participated in the World Trade Center rescue and cleanup and who suffered a permanent disability

Congress · introduced 2025-02-06

Provides free hunting, fishing, and trapping licenses for residents who participated in the World Trade Center rescue, recovery, or cleanup and who suffered a permanent disability.

Latest action: 2026-01-07 IN_ASSEMBLY_COMM
